Economy & Jobs

The median household income in Snellville is $88,378, 18% above the national average of $75,149. Residents generally enjoy above-average earning potential. The job market is very strong with unemployment at just 2.2%. Only 2.4% of residents live below the poverty line, well below the national rate of 12.4%. Workers commute an average of 38 minutes, longer than the typical American commute of 28 minutes.

Cost of Living & Housing

The median home value in Snellville is $293,400, roughly aligned with the national median of $281,900. Renters pay a median of $1,794 per month, significantly above the national average of $1,163. A price-to-income ratio of 3.3x indicates a reasonably affordable housing market.

Safety & Crime

Violent crime in Snellville is below the national average at 273 per 100,000 residents (U.S. avg: 380). Property crime occurs at a rate of 3,187 per 100,000, 63% above the national average.

Education

Educational attainment is solid, with 39.4% holding a bachelor's degree or higher, near the national average. 90.5% have completed high school. Local schools score 6.3/10 in standardized testing, reflecting strong academic performance.

Climate & Weather

Snellville enjoys a moderate climate with an average annual temperature of 62°F. Winters average 42°F in January while summers reach 80°F in July. With 304 sunny days per year, residents enjoy well above the national average of sunshine. Annual precipitation totals 51.4 inches.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 44.

Snellville has a population of 21,203 with a density of 2,021 people per square mile, spread across 10.6 square miles. The median age is 41.8 years, 7% older than the national median of 38.9. The gender split is 53.8% female and 46.2% male. The city is predominantly Black (40%), with 38.2% White. English is the primary language spoken at home by 70.6% of residents, while 29.4% speak Spanish. 7.8% of the population are veterans, above the national rate of 6.0%. 12.4% of residents have a disability. 89.7% have health insurance coverage.

The median household income in Snellville is $88,378, which is 18% above the national average of $75,149. Per capita income is $35,189. The average weekly wage is $1,281, 11% lower than the U.S. average. The unemployment rate is 2.2% (below the 3.6% US average). 2.4% of residents live below the poverty line, lower than the national rate of 12.4%. The area has 34,096 business establishments, including 2,336 restaurants. The cost of living index is 96.3, roughly in line with the national average. Workers commute an average of 38 minutes (longer than the 28-minute US average). 16.0% of workers work from home.

The median home value in Snellville is $293,400, 4% above the national median of $281,900. Zillow estimates the typical home value at $351,239, higher than the Census estimate. Homes sell for 97.4% of their list price. Monthly rent averages $1,794 (54% above the national average of $1,163). Fair market rent ranges from $1,023 for a one-bedroom to $1,203 for a two-bedroom apartment. 80.5% of housing units are owner-occupied (above the 65.4% national rate). There are 7,343 total housing units in the city. The median year a home was built is 1987. The average annual property tax is $5,748 (higher than the $3,500 national average). 29.0% of renters spend 30% or more of their income on housing. The home price-to-income ratio is 3.3x.

In Snellville, 36.1% of adults are obese, above the national rate of 32.1%. 11.2% have diabetes. Heart disease affects 4.9% of residents, below the national average. 33.3% have high blood pressure. 11.9% are current smokers. 13.5% report binge drinking. 25.8% are physically inactive. 16.6% report depression (below the 20.0% national average). 16.4% experience frequent mental distress. 13.9% of residents lack health insurance (above the 8.6% national rate). The primary care physician ratio is 1:1,517. The dentist ratio is 1:1,534. 82.1% of residents have access to exercise opportunities. The food environment index is 8.2 out of 10.

Snellville has a violent crime rate of 273 per 100,000 residents, 28% below the national average of 380. This breaks down to aggravated assault at 223.7 per 100,000, robbery at 39.8, rape at 9.9. The murder rate is 0.0 per 100,000 (below the national rate of 6.3). Property crime stands at 3,187 per 100,000, 63% above the U.S. average. This includes larceny/theft at 2,909, burglary at 159, vehicle theft at 119 per 100,000 residents. The county recorded 65 fatal traffic crashes. Overall, Snellville receives a safety grade of F.

Snellville enjoys a temperate climate with an average annual temperature of 62°F (16°C). Winters average 42°F in January while summers reach 80°F in July. The area gets 304 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 51.4 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). Air quality is rated Good with a median AQI of 44. The city sits at an elevation of 1,000 feet.
